#56e395 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#56e395 is composed of 33.7% red, 89% green and 58.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 62.1% cyan, 0% magenta, 34.4%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 146.8 degrees, a saturation of 71.6% and a lightness of 61.4%. #56e395 color hex could be obtained by blending #acffff with #00c72b.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#56e395 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#56e395 has RGB values of R:86, G:227, B:149 and CMYK values of C:0.62, M:0, Y:0.34,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 5694357.
